Why Online Therapy?
Online therapy offers several advantages over traditional in-person therapy sessions. Here are some reasons why one might consider this approach:
- Accessibility: Online resources are available 24/7, making them an excellent option for people with busy schedules.
- Affordability: Many platforms offer free services, helping those who are financially constrained.
- Anonymity: Individuals can seek help without the fear of stigma associated with mental health issues.
Top Free Online Therapy and Mental Health Resources
Here is a list of some of the best free online therapy and mental health resources currently available:
- 7 Cups: A free platform providing emotional support and counseling from trained listeners.
- BlahTherapy: Connects individuals with volunteer listeners for one-on-one chatting.
- YourDost: Combines a team of professionals and peers to offer guidance and support.

Other Online Mental Health Resources
In addition to therapy platforms, several online resources can supplement your mental health journey:
- Mental Health America: Provides free screening tools and information on mental health conditions.
- The Mighty: A community platform that offers blogs and forums to connect with others facing similar challenges.
- MindShift CBT: An app designed to help manage anxiety using Cognitive Behavioral Therapy strategies.
